Climatology of Tropical Cyclones Approaching Tanzania and Their Impacts on Rainfall in East Africa
Tropical cyclones (TCs) that approach Tanzania bring heavy rainfall over northern Mozambique, Tanzania, and southâcentral Kenya, but the occurrence of these TCs reduces precipitation over southern African countries. Easterly steering winds and the Mascarene High are key features directing TCs westward.
